Perfect Square
153888646404467213355838837711623810629960569 is a perfect square (12405186270446212584587 × 12405186270446212584587)
153888646404467213355838837711623810629960569 is a perfect square (12405186270446212584587 × 12405186270446212584587)
153888646404467213355838837711623810629960569 is odd
Previous odd number is 153888646404467213355838837711623810629960567
Next odd number is 153888646404467213355838837711623810629960571
110111001101000111000010110000101010010100010000011010110100100101111001001110010000110001000000111101000011101110011110011000000110000001101111001
3644347141630226657731234875649918204639401446041262623360560693000013397675626173523839538350696531500266701137776262266030822900009
23681715492199139793040036539148708417790917197438347105203654313142486919946098494803761